| Purfling channel complete and I put a layer of shellac on the top to protect the soundboard from glue and tape. |
| My HiTech hide-glue warmer. |
| When fitting the back binding I had some gaps with the rubber band method. I decided to try the rope method. It worked a lot better for me. |
